Kingfisher Airlines (India) flies daily to Bangkok

By Wassana Kasemchai - Wed, Aug 12th, 2009


Kingfisher Airlines, India’s only Five Star airline rated by Skytrax, will launch a daily direct flights between Bangkok and Kolkata from Aug 14, 2009.

Kingfisher Airlines flies to Bangkok

Kingfisher Airlines Limited, is a major Indian airline. It is based in Bangalore. Kingfisher operates more than 400 flights a day and has a network of 69 destinations, with regional and long-haul international services. Its main bases are Bangalore’s Bengaluru International Airport, Mumbai’s Chhatrapati Shivaji International Airport, Hyderabad’s Rajiv Gandhi International Airport and Delhi’s Indira Gandhi International Airport. Kingfisher Airlines, through one of its holding companies United Breweries Group, has a 50 percent stake in low-cost carrier Kingfisher Red, formerly known as Air Deccan.

Kingfisher Airlines is one of six airlines in the world to have a five-star rating from Skytrax, along with Asiana Airlines, Malaysia Airlines, Qatar Airways, Singapore Airlines and Cathay Pacific Airways.In May 2009, Kingfisher Airlines carried more than a million passengers, giving it the highest market share among airlines in India.
